Police: Woman Slits Wrist After Fender Bender

After being escorted from a bank by police, the woman struck a police car as she was leaving the premises

A woman was hospitalized Tuesday evening after she slit her wrist following a parking lot collision with a Limerick Township police cruiser, police said.

Limerick Township police chief William Albany said the unidentified woman was involved in a dispute inside the TD Bank branch in the Lakeview Shopping Center on South Township Line Road. Police were called to the scene to escort the woman out of the bank.

"We got the woman to leave, but as she was backing out of the [bank] lot she hit a police car," Albany said via email Tuesday night.

Police stopped the woman's car following her collision with the police cruiser. As police were recording her insurance information, Albany said, the woman used an unspecified object to slit her wrist.

The woman was transported to Pottstown Memorial Medical Center for treatment and a psychiatric evaluation.
